What is Fohow?
FOHOW is a company specializing in the production and sale of health products. Founded in China, it offers a variety of products, including dietary supplements, herbal extracts, and other health-related items. The company often positions itself in the field of traditional Chinese medicine (TCM) and claims to promote the health and well-being of its customers.
